Every mainstream EFI system, including OEM's, run atmospheric correction factors.

My personal testing, and I'm sure Mark's personal testing as well, show when the atmospheric correction settings are turned off, you have to manually adjust the tune with elevation, for the exact same pressure and rpm bin. There is more effect on and engine fuel mixture from atmospheric pressure changes than just changes to the manifold vacuum(pressure).
